How do you create a second name on Facebook?
To add another name:
- Tap in the top right of Facebook, then tap your name.
- Tap See your about info.
- Scroll down to Other names and tap Add other name.
- Select the type of name you want to add next to Name type.
- Enter your other name next to Name.

Can you add middle name on Facebook?
Click the “Edit” button on the right of the screen and you’ll see the options to change your name. At this point, you can change your first name, your last name, or a middle name, as well as add other names. Make whatever changes you would like, and click “Review Change.”

How do I change my name on Facebook to my married name?
How to Change Your Name on Facebook
- Go to “settings.”
- Click “edit” beside “name.”
- Make your changes in the “first,” “middle” and “last” fields.
- Click “review change.”
- Review your changes in the “preview your new name” window.
- Enter your password in the “password” field.
- Click “save changes.”
